At Edmonton Green train station, one can delight in the ease of modern conveniences and services designed for a smooth travel experience. For purchasing or collecting tickets, the station boasts a ticket office open from early morning until late on weekdays and Saturdays, with shorter hours on Sundays. Ticket machines are readily accessible for those who prefer a more digital approach, allowing travelers to collect their pre-purchased tickets or buy on the spot.
Accessibility is a top priority, with step-free access throughout the station, ensuring ease of movement for all passengers. Although there are no waiting rooms or accessible toilets, the station offers functional seating areas and a few refreshment options, including a café on Platform 1. While luggage storage facilities are not available, the station is equipped with CCTV for your safety.
Transportation connections enhance Edmonton Green's appeal, with Transport for London buses conveniently operating right outside the station. Additionally, rail replacement services are available, with northbound services toward Enfield Town or Cheshunt and southbound options toward Liverpool Street accessible via designated bus stops on Church Street. However, if you’re planning to drive, do note that there is no designated parking available at the station.

At the Airdrie Train Station, your journey begins with the convenience of a ticket office open from 05:30 to 00:00 on weekdays and from 07:30 to 00:00 on Sundays. Accessible ticket machines provide seamless service for travelers who prefer a quick ticket purchase or need to collect pre-purchased tickets from a machine. Smartcard users will find validators available, although new smartcards aren't issued here.
Enhancing your experience, the station is fully accessible, with step-free access across all platforms. This dedication to accessibility is augmented with helpful staff available from early morning until midnight, ready to assist passengers with any inquiries or travel needs. Although there are no accessible toilets, accessible ticket machines and induction loops ensure a user-friendly experience for all visitors.
While at Airdrie Train Station, you can find dining or shopping options including a helpful news kiosk. Pay phones and public Wi-Fi are also available for those in need of connectivity. For cyclists, the station provides 30 sheltered bicycle stands, allowing for secure bike storage without the option for bike hire.
Efficient onward travel is within easy reach at Airdrie Station. Bus services accessible through Traveline Scotland, along with taxis available for hire via TrainTaxi make reaching your next destination a breeze. During rail service disruptions, a rail replacement service ensures continuity by offering bus pick-up and drop-off points conveniently situated in the station's car park. Parking is affordable with a modest daily rate, and the car park is equipped with CCTV for security.
